The Kooks made their Morning Becomes Eclectic debut last week and made it count by pretty much playing two sets of their greatest hits, mixing in songs from their new album, “Junk of the Heart”.

I’ve been a big fan of The Kooks since their early EPs. I think “Naive” is an undeniably great pop song, as is “Always Where I Need to Be” and “Ooh La”. A new track like “How’d You Like That” fits right in there and it was a treat to hear them all together.

These charming Brits were really fun in studio and it’s a great session worth checking out.

I should also note that it was announced today that they will be joining LA breakout band Foster the People for part of their tour next year! Details here.
